Frequently Asked Questions

How much does it cost to study Linguistics in Germany?
Tuition for Linguistics programs in Germany ranges from $1k–$3k/yr. 13% of programs offer scholarships or financial aid. Annual living costs (accommodation, food, transport) are approximately $11k.
